I had a question that got lost in the cost/benefit analysis of the clay bar thread --



I have a Mother's clay bar but it seems awfully small. are you supposed to stretch or out a bit before using it?



Thanks
 
No need to stretch it out prior to using. The only time you'll stretch it is when the side you are using gets dirty and it's time to stretch and fold the dirty side together.
 
Break it in half....use one piece and stash the other away. This way if you drop it or something you've havent wasted the whole bar.

Wet-Ice over Fire Reference Shine Kit

This kit contains all the products I use to create my signature, Wet-Ice over Fire shine. I've designed this kit for vehicles three years old or newer with paint that is in "good" condition.

If you have an older vehicle or a vehicle with neglected or severely oxidized paint, it should be compounded after Step One, before polishing. I recommend Menzerna PO203 Power Finish used with the Orange Power Pad. These products are not included in this kit.

Each of the steps I go through are outlined in this article: Creating an Wet-Ice over Fire Shine.
At the heart of my system is the Porter Cable 7424XP Ultimate Detailing Machine which comes with a flexible, hook-and-loop, backing plate that allows easy pad changes. I use this machine to polish and apply the final sealant. The machine is used to apply products. I buff off residues by hand using a Microfiber Buffing Cloth (included in this kit.)

Step One - Remove paint contamination and create a smooth paint surface.
Paint contamination can be felt as a "rough or gritty" texture on the paint's surface and can lead to tiny rust spots. This contamination can not be removed by washing, waxing and/or polishing. I start with our BLACKFIRE PolyClay II Kit to QUICKLY and SAFELY remove surface contamination and make gritty, rough and bumpy paint smooth as glass.

This kit includes one, 8 oz. bar of PolyClay, a 16 oz. spray bottle of Clay Lubricant, two Microfiber Wipe Cloths and instructions.

Step Two - Polishing, the fiery shine begins here.
After creating a smooth paint surface with the clay bar and lubricant, I polish the finish to maximize surface gloss and visually reduce minor swirls and imperfections. Use BLACKFIRE Gloss Enhancing Polish with the 6-1/2 inch, CCS White Polishing Pad.

Apply the polish by machine. Wipe off residues by hand using a Microfiber Wipe Cloth (included).

Step Three - Laying the proper foundation.


The foundation of Wet-Ice over Fire Shine is BLACKFIRE Wet Diamond, All Finish Paint Protection. This is a paint-friendly, water-based, sealant formulated with the latest generation of German, acrylic, super polymers.

Wet Diamond, All Finish Paint Protection creates a vibrant, high-energy, laser-sharp, base shine.

Wet Diamond, All Finish Paint Protection is applied by machine with a 6-1/2 inch, CCS, Gold, Super Soft Finishing Pad. Allow a haze to form and buff to a brilliant shine by hand using a Perfect Shine Buffing Cloth (included). This coat needs to cure for eight hours

Putting Wet-Ice over the Fire.


Wet-Ice over Fire Shine is a liquid wetness that ripples on the surface while still allowing the depth and energy of the paint to radiate through. You've already created the fire by polishing and sealing with a coat of Wet Diamond, All Finish Paint Protection. The ice topping is two coats of BLACKFIRE Midnight Sun, Ivory Carnauba Paste Wax.

This one-of-a-kind wax is specifically designed to be used on top of All Finish Paint Protection. It creates a rippling liquidity on the surface and enhances the illusion of depth. When two coats of Midnight Sun Ivory Carnauba Paste Wax are applied over All Finish Paint Protection, the resulting shine is wetness over energy, Wet-Ice over Fire!

BFWaxApplTwlMS.jpg


Midnight Sun Paste Wax is buffed off "wet" before the wax fully dries. I like to wipe a thin layer of wax over 1/4 to 1/3 of the car (i.e. hood and 2 fenders) then go back and buff to a bright shine. It wipes on like butter and buffs off easily with a Microfiber cloth. When one area is done, wax and buff the next area until the entire vehicle has a deep, rich shine.

The average vehicle can be waxed in 20 minutes or less.

Hi, I would get everything in the kit, except the wax. I personally think the sealant is all you will ever need. It is the only thing I use and I bought the wax too.

The Wet Diamond is the best LSP I've ever seen. It doesnt need a carnuba topper. In fact I think the carnuba topper takes away the crystal clear finish and even some the the slickness the Wet Diamond gives. If you find that you want a little less clarity and a warmer "milkier" shine then you can always buy the Midnight sun after.

And, as always, the LSP means nothing if you havent polished the car properly. You can put the whole bottle of Wet Diamond on a finish that is not ready for LSP and it wont make a bit of difference.

Patience, creativity and understanding the science of making your finish perfect will make you proud of the car you detailed. You will be so happy with these products. And I have no vested interest in pushing them. I just know for sure you will be happy.

Joe D

Oh by the way, the microfiber towels that come with this kit are Outstanding! Just do yourself a favor, wash them first. The Wet diamond sealant creates an incredible amount of static electricity. A brand new microfiber will shed some fiber and the fiber will "stick" to the paint. I just takes away from the finish. JD
